Excerpt from Grenstone Poems: A Sequence
A Grace Before The Poems
"Is there such a place as Grenstone?"
Celia, hear them ask!
Tell me, shall we share it with them? -
Shall we let them breathe and bask
On the windy, sunny pasture,
Where the hill-top turns its face
Toward the valley of the mountain,
Our beloved place?
Shall we show them through our churchyard,
With its crumbling wall
Set between the dead and living?
Shall our willowed waterfall,
Huckleberries, pines and bluebirds
Be a secret we shall share?.
If they make but little of it,
Celia, shall we care?
